Robert Stack in 1941, as posted above was a darned good facsimile. I think I read where they asked John Wayne to play the part, but he refused because he didn't find much funny about the era.

Also Charlton Heston was offered the role, he turned it down for the same reasons, but Stack was a great cast, not only did he look like him, buthis performace as Stilwell was humorous, I love the theater scene where he's thoughly enjoying Dumbo, and tearful in that one part, and his irritation when he's disturbed by someone in watching it, "You Down in Front" :lol:

 

I read somewhere years ago that Heston on seeing the film when it was released like it, and didn't think it bad at all, or unpatrotic etc, no real foul cursing etc,, he likened it to a good old fashion comedy romp.
